Two Israeli Foreign Ministry Employees Suspected of Criminal Wrongdoing
by News Editor
Ynet – Police on Monday arrested two senior Foreign Ministry employees on suspicions of illicit financial dealings. One worker is suspected of receiving hundreds of thousands of shekels worth of services and products, and illegally billed the ministry. The other official is suspected of authorizing the scam.
The two were arrested by Israel Police’s National Fraud Squad following a covert investigation. The court will determine later in the day whether or not to extend the arrest period for the two suspects while police continue to investigate.
